Paying Rent
You can pay your rent in the following ways:

Swipe Card – contact us if you’d like a Swipe Card so you can pay on-line or at the Post Office. If you want to go Online and pay – click here for more details.
Standing Order – you can get your Bank or Building Society to pay us direct. If you cancel your Standing Order, please let us know immediately so we can make other arrangements for payment.
In Person – you can pay using a cheque or cash at our office.
By Post – you can send a cheque made payable to Cymdeithas Tai Cantref. Please write your name and address on the back of the cheque. We’re sorry but we can’t accept post-dated cheques. And never send cash by post.
Housing Benefit Direct – if you receive Housing Benefit, then you can have your rent paid directly to us.
Difficulty paying your rent?
Some tenants get into difficulty paying their rent. Getting seriously behind with payments or stopping payments altogether might mean that you’ll lose your home. But we want to help our tenants stay in their homes and we have staff skilled in helping to do this – if you’re having difficulty let us know as soon as you can, so that we can find the best way of helping you.
